Description
An executive style detached house built in the early 2000's and standing on a plot of approximately 1.84 acres, subject to survey, on the south western edge of the Lincolnshire Wolds which is designated an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ty. Having well proportioned & versatile accommodation which has been updated by the current owners with the bathroom & en-suite being re-fitted in late 2024 and featuring a Murdoch Troon handmade kitchen which was installed in 2022. The property also has stables & paddocks with a dew pond and there is direct access to bridleways making this the ideal equestrian property.
Having accommodation comprising: entrance hall, shower room, study, reception room, lounge, kitchen diner and utility to ground floor. Master bedroom with en-suite, two bedrooms with access to a jack & jill ensuite, two further bedrooms and bathroom to first floor. Outside the property has a large driveway providing ample off-road parking, a detached double garage and a formal garden with a hidden vegetable plot.
